Web Developer

Posted 14 Days Ago
Easy Apply
Bengaluru, Karnataka
7+ Years Experience
Fintech • Software • Financial Services
The Role
As a Web Developer at Enfusion, you will be responsible for developing and maintaining Java applications for trading platforms and tools. The role requires expertise in React JS, Typescript, and React Native to work on the WEB and Mobile platform for real-time trading and portfolio management services. You will contribute to software development lifecycle stages, develop enterprise-level UI, enhance REST APIs, and mentor junior developers.
Summary Generated by Built In

Enfusion is a pioneer in developing innovative, native cloud investment management software, analytics, and managed services for asset managers and hedge funds around the globe. We underpin the investment operations of fund managers from our global offices spanning four continents. Our unique, seamless, SaaS-based platform is reshaping the global investment operations landscape by removing traditional information boundaries and uniting the front-, middle- and back-office into one system, with one unified data set. 

 

Passionate about client service, we complement our software solutions with expert middle- and back-office managed services. In fact, we've been recognized as Best Managed Services Provider at the HFM EU Services Awards.  We help fund managers around the world streamline their operations, mitigate risk, and improve transparency and reporting so they can confidently focus on what they do best – invest.
As a company, we’re absolutely committed to the growth, development, and well-being of our people. Enfusion is where you can pursue your passion, showcase and further develop your skills, and launch a meaningful and rewarding career.  If you're looking for a culture that is inclusive, collaborative, entrepreneurial, values diversity, fosters and rewards creative exploration, and strives to continually exceed client expectations then we're looking forward to hearing from you.  

 

Learn more about Enfusion by visiting www.enfusion.com and apply today!

Web Developer

The Team:

Java Developers at Enfusion design, code, test, troubleshoot, maintain Java applications that power our trading platforms and tools. The team works collectively on various aspects of software development, including designing, coding, testing, debugging, and maintaining Java-based applications. 

The Role:

As a member of our Software Engineering Group, the most important thing we look for in people is a passion for enthusiasm around solving business problems through innovation and through sound engineering practices. For this role, we are looking for someone with strong React JS, Typescript and React Native experience. If the candidate has a full stack experience it would be positive. We prefer candidates with interest in trading and financial services as we continue providing technology innovations and support to global investment management industry. In this role, you will be responsible for working on our WEB and Mobile platform for real time trading and portfolio management services. 

What You’ll Do:

  • Contribute to all stages of software development lifecycle.
  • Analyse and comprehend the requirements and at times to refer to the features in existing thick client applications to be implemented in WEB and Mobile.
  • Developing medium-to-high complexity enterprise level UI in React and React Native with Typescript and HTML5.
  • Develop or enhance REST APIs and business rules implementation consumed by Front End as needed.
  • Follow Test Driven Development approach.
  • Support Continuous improvement and carry out investigations to sole user queries and problems. Suggest and research alternate technologies as appropriate.
  • Be a team member, collaborate within and outside of the team and mentor junior developers.

What You’ll Need:

  • 5 to 8 years of experience  in JavaScript (ES6), React JS (min v16.14), Node JS (min v18), React Native (min v0.7) and TypeScript (min v5.0.0) are preferred skills.
  • Sound knowledge of best programming practices, OOPS concepts, functional programming concepts.
  • Added advantage if experienced in Core Java (min JDK8), Spring /Spring Boot framework and Spring Data JPA and RDBMS.
  • Good understanding of standard React best practices and design patterns.
  • Good understanding of RESTFUL architecture.
  • In-depth knowledge of version management using GIT and Bitbucket.
  • Added advantage if experienced in Finance domain or product industry. 


#LI-KP1

Enfusion offers a competitive compensation and benefits package, retirement and pension plans, and generous Paid Time Off policy; and paid parental leave. Other perks include commuter benefits, and an employee assistance program.  All benefits and programs are subject to applicable eligibility requirements.

 

Enfusion is fully committed to providing equal employment opportunity to job applicants and employees in recruitment, hiring, employment, compensation, benefits, promotions, transfers, training, and all other terms and conditions of employment. Enfusion will not discriminate on the basis of age, race, color, gender, marital status, sexual orientation, gender identity, pregnancy, national origin, religion, veteran status, physical or mental disability, genetic information, creed, citizenship or any other status protected by laws or regulations in the locations where we do business. We endeavor to maintain a drug-free workplace.

 

Position will remain open until filled.

 

Top Skills

JavaScript
Node Js
React Js
Typescript
The Company
Bengaluru, Karnataka
1,100 Employees
Hybrid Workplace
Year Founded: 1997

What We Do

Enfusion's investment management software-as-a-service platform removes traditional information boundaries, uniting front-, middle- and back-office teams on one cloud-native system. Through its software, analytics, and middle/back-office managed services, Enfusion creates enterprise-wide cultures of real-time, data-driven intelligence, boosting agility, and powering growth. Enfusion partners with 600+ investment managers from nine global offices spanning four continents.

Why Work With Us

Enfusion is your opportunity to pursue your passion, showcase and further develop your skills, and launch a meaningful and rewarding career. Our environment is collaborative and entrepreneurial. We’re self-starters who work together to solve challenges and propel our mission forward. Enfusion is where your future meets the future of finance.

Gallery

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ery
Gallery

Enfusion Offices

Hybrid Workspace

Employees engage in a combination of remote and on-site work.

Typical time on-site: Flexible
Bengaluru, Karnataka
Mumbai, Maharashtra

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account